🍽️ What We Provide Daily

Each child receives:
Breakfast Lunch Dinner Two snacks Milk and water throughout the day
Meals are planned to be balanced, satisfying, and appropriate for growing children.
🥦 Fresh, Balanced Ingredients

We prioritize simple, whole foods and consistent nutrition.
Children are served:
Fresh or frozen vegetables daily Fresh or frozen fruit daily A variety of proteins, grains, and dairy
Using both fresh and frozen options allows us to provide nutritionally complete meals year-round, as frozen fruits and vegetables are often preserved at peak ripeness and retain essential nutrients.

🥛 Age-Appropriate Beverages

We follow recommended guidelines for children’s nutrition by providing:
Fat-free, low-fat, or whole milk, depending on each child’s age Filtered water available at all times
Hydration and proper nutrition are supported consistently throughout the day.
Thoughtful Food Preparation

The way food is prepared matters.
Meals are prepared fresh the same day The microwave is never used If reheating is needed, food is warmed in glass containers in the oven
This approach helps maintain food quality and aligns with best practices for minimizing exposure to unnecessary additives or materials during heating.
🍴 Safe & Intentional Serving Practices

We are intentional about how food is served.
Older children use stainless steel cutlery, plates, bowls, and cups Snacks are served on uncoated paper plates or food-grade deli-safe paper with colorful prints
These choices reduce exposure to unnecessary coatings and create a clean, safe, and engaging mealtime experience.
